Santa Cruz de Chinina is a corregimiento in Chepo District, Panamá Province, Panama with a population of 1,572 as of 2010.[1] Its population as of 1990 was 1,954; its population as of 2000 was 1,715.[1]
In 2013, the corregimiento Río Lagarto was created by splitting in two the corregimiento Santa Cruz de Chinina.[2]
In 2025, the construction of a $29-million bridge crossing the Bayano river in Chinina was finalized.[3]
